The double burden of malnutrition (DBM), defined as the coexistence of undernutrition and overweight or obesity (OWO) in the same individual, is an emerging challenge in sub-Saharan Africa. In Burkina Faso, where anemia affects 28.0% of women and obesity 11.0%, few studies have examined the determinants of their co-occurrence. This study aims to determine whether this DBM occurs randomly or follows a specific sociodemographic trend. We analyzed data from 7987 women aged 15 - 49 years from the Burkina Faso Demographic and Health Survey (DHS-V). DBM was defined as the simultaneous presence of anemia (Hb < 12.0 g/dL) and overweight/obesity (OWO) (BMI ≥ 25.0 kg/m 2 ). Analyses used methods adapted to the complex sampling design, including Rao-Scott chi-square tests and multivariate logistic regression. DBM was significantly less frequent than expected (observed/expected ratio = 0.89, p < 0.001). 10.1% of women presented with DBM. Compared to women in the lowest wealth quintile, those in the highest quintile (aOR = 0.35; 95% CI: 0.23 - 0.52) had significantly reduced odds of being protected. Similarly, older age was associated with 66% lower odds of protection versus the youngest group age showed a negative association (aOR = 0.34 for 35+ years vs. <25 years; 95% CI: 0.27 - 0.44), while rural residence was modestly protective (aOR = 1.32; 95% CI: 1.00 - 1.73). The anemia-obesity DBM presents an epidemiological profile characterized by an inverse wealth gradient and increased vulnerability with age. These results suggest that nutritional interventions should target women from wealthier households and older women, and support the protective benefits of traditional rural lifestyles.
